Output df341e53abcfbcc4b79f48e0331a5e55d00ebf885d3dae2d2dbf4576a73c8aa4:3

value
19583602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d7f466118f071ccac3faf8af62ab1dbc82046c3 OP_EQUAL
address
3D8arjp8uJQkT7rRjfz8HcPTnp39K6riUC
transaction
df341e53abcfbcc4b79f48e0331a5e55d00ebf885d3dae2d2dbf4576a73c8aa4
confirmations
211096
spent
true